About The Role And Team
The Global High-Risk Escalations team provides white-glove support for critical escalations across Uber's global business. We are looking for a Senior Program Leader to lead the strategy and operations of this team while serving as the point person during critical crises.
You'll oversee Uber's high-risk customer support issues, focused on social media and executive escalations. You are at the forefront of protecting Uber's reputation. You can simultaneously drive strategic change while remaining calm under pressure and action-oriented during daily escalations and large crises. You'll make sharp judgment calls while pivoting operations and breaking down barriers in real-time.
The role's new priority is leading a strategy that incorporates AI-led workflows and drives upstream fixes from root causes identified from escalations.
What You'll Do
- Lead a 50+ person team across Uber's global network ranging from Program Leaders to high-risk agents
- Oversee the management of five critical teams focused on social media escalations and executive escalations
- Create and inspire AI workflows that enable the proper balance of human intervention and technology
- Optimize root cause processes to create a culture of change that prioritizes driving upstream fixes for the business
- Partner across Global and Regional teams to ensure escalations are resolved with the proper balance of global processes and regional policies
- Partner closely with Comms, Legal, Ops, and cross-functional leaders to continuously optimize processes and manage escalations
- Coordinate critical escalations and large-scale crises by leading your team, peers, and leadership
- Readily available during weekends and nights for escalations and crises
